Mun Je-yong Life story
Mun Che-yong is a South Korean film director and screenwriter. Mun was assistant director of the films All for Love and Tazza: The High Rollers. His directorial debut Shoot Me in the Heart, starring Lee Min-ki and Yeo Jin-goo, is based on the award-winning novelist Jeong Yu-jeong's bestselling novel of the same name.
